What mpg do you get from the 110CR TDI

Just wondering if you Yeti owners could tell me what sort of real world mpg figures you are seeing from your 110CR TDI engines? I believe the quoted combined cycle is 52mpg.

Hi Phil

I have averaged 48 mpg over the last 1200 miles engine has now done 4300 miles.

I reset the average mpg recorder several days ago it is now showing 51mpg average, 150miles done since reset.I do pretty mixes mileage some motorway lots of twisty b roads and a bit of town work.

I do find the mpg starts to drop slowly if you sit at the legal limit on a motorway .I guess it is missing that 6th gear.

CR110 2wd

Over the last 4450 miles my full to full average is 45.9 mpg

Currently the last 1721 miles on the Maxidot is showing 46.4

My wife drives the car a lot and she drives with no thought of mpg or finesse. Also many of her journeys can be short <5 miles. We do live in a rural area however with virtually no traffic jams.

To average 52mpg over thousands of miles I think must be impossible.
